Meaning of dismoded | Babel Free

Adjective CEFR B2

Definitions

outmoded; having fallen out of fashion

dated

Examples

“Twice has he received the august title in the House of Commons, and the purpose of his friends is doubtless first of all to exclude Mr Lloyd George from their ranks, and to keep in their hands that now dismoded instrument of policy — the party chest.”
